Excel macros occasionally do not run
I have a rather complex Excel vba application. It has about 10 sheets
each with 10 to 20 code modules. When the spreadsheet is opened, it runs the Worksheet_Open event, which calls all of the subs as needed. The entire app takes about 5 minutes to run. Occasionally I open the spreadsheet and it goes straight to the sheets without running my macros. It always asks to enable/disable the macros, this happens after they are enabled. I have a refresh button on one of my sheets. I can click this button and the macros run as expected. This is how I know that macros have been enabled. Any ideas as to why this occurs. thanks in advance. |
